MAD-1 is a 4,000 m² facility situated on a 60,000 m² campus in northeast Madrid. Iron Mountain acquired the campus from XData Properties in November 2022. Located just 10 minutes from Adolfo Suárez Madrid–Barajas Airport, this carrier-neutral data center sits atop the main Barcelona-Madrid fiber backbone.
The campus is powered entirely by renewable energy sources and has significant growth potential. An additional facility is scheduled for completion in 2024, with further expansion plans in place for rapid development.

MAD1 Features


  • At full build: 60,000 m2 campus in San Fernando de Henares
  • Purpose-built Tier III facility expanding to 1544 m2
  • New on-campus 3,400 m2 facility scheduled for completion by end 2024
  • Phased campus development to 22,000 m2 of customer space and power.
  • Leading levels of reliability and efficiency with 99.98% availability and PUE < 1.4
  • Redundant MMRs, carrier-neutral

Operating Company

Operated by:

Iron Mountain Data Centers is the data center business of Iron Mountain Incorporated and operates sites in the United States and Europe, with an India platform built through its partnership with Web Werks. In January 2018 it closed the acquisition of IO Data Centers, adding facilities in Phoenix and Scottsdale, Arizona, Edison, New Jersey, and Columbus, Ohio. In May 2018 it acquired EvoSwitch Netherlands, expanding into the Amsterdam market, and in 2019 it added capacity in Amsterdam and London. In India, Iron Mountain formed a joint venture with Web Werks in 2021 and in April 2025 it announced full ownership and a rebrand to Iron Mountain Data Centers India. Iron Mountain Incorporated was founded in 1951.

Iron Mountain Data Centers History:

  • In April 2025, acquired the remaining stake in Web Werks and rebranded the India business to Iron Mountain Data Centers.
  • 2021: Formed a joint venture with Web Werks to develop and operate data centers in India.
  • May 2018: Acquired EvoSwitch Netherlands, expanding into the Amsterdam market.
  • January 2018: Closed the acquisition of IO Data Centers’ U.S. operations.
  • 1951: Iron Mountain Incorporated was founded.
